Looking for Sources for 1st Generation Wiring Supplies

Feb 18, 2006 6 Replies

In particular, the 2 & 3 conductor plastic terminal connector housings that the 56 series terminals plug into. I've found some of the 1 & 2 conductor housings at Napa and another local source but am having trouble locating the ones for: windshield wiper/washer, AC blower relay, AC resistor, temp. sending unit, and a few others. I've pretty much checked with all the Camaro/Chevy/Muslecar vendors on line with limited success. Are there other sources anyone can refer? Thanks, Joe

I hate to suggest it but a Chevy dealer maybe ... the type 56 connector was made by Packard Electric Division of GM and used from 1950 -19?? so it's standard GM part used on millions of cars ... or go to junk yard grab some and clean them up ... and if you found some of the blocks at NAPA .. get the co. name from the package and contact them ... have fun
